PREVIEW: CRAWLEY TOWN V SWINDON TOWN

SWINDON TOWN travel south tomorrow as the Robins face Crawley Town in what looks set to be a hotly contested midweek League Two fixture. TotalSport Swindon’s Ryan Walker previews the match ahead of kick-off.

With just two days rest in between Saturday’s 3-2 comeback win against Tranmere Rovers, Tuesday’s match against Crawley will provide a stern test for Phil Brown’s men.

In contrast to Swindon’s latest victory, Tuesday’s opponents have endured a torrid run of results since winning their season opener. 

Currently sitting in 19th position of the League Two table, Crawley have won just one of their opening three matches, their latest defeat coming in the form of a 1-0 away loss to Port Vale on Saturday. Whilst Town’s latest victory saw them rise to sixth in the table on six points.

However, despite the two teams recent patches of form, Crawley Town have proved to be a bogey team for Swindon in recent years. 

League Two opponents last season, the two teams drew their most recent encounter 1-1 at the Checkatrade.com stadium in April, whilst Town crumbled in the home fixture losing 0-3 at the County Ground.

In fact, you have to go all the way back to 2012 to find Swindon’s last win over Crawley, a 3-0 home victory. 

Injury news for the two team’s sees both squads at nearly full strength, with Town defender Dion Conroy possibly the only absentee after Brown revealed the centre-back trained for the first time with the squad on Monday.

Struggling for goals this season, Crawley have only scored three goals from three matches, whilst Swindon have found the back of the net seven times with Michael Doughty playing his part in five of Town’s goals. 

Phil Brown will be hoping to put recent defensive woes behind him, but it will be no easy task against a Crawley team on the hunt for their first home victory of the season. 

Tuesday presents an opportunity for both sides to boost themselves up the league table, but it looks as if Swindon’s firepower will provide too much for Crawley as Town look to break their poor run of results against their League Two opponents.
